1.Current Clinical Perspectives on Rosacea Management: Insights From a Korean Multicenter Expert Opinion Survey
Bo Ri KIM ; Sejin OH ; Ju Hee HAN ; Jimyung SEO ; Hyun-Min SEO ; Soon-Hyo KWON ; Hoon CHOI ; Jung U SHIN ; Jae We CHO ; Boncheol Leo GOO ; Jung-Im NA ; Dong Hun LEE ; Chun Pill CHOI ; HaeWoong LEE ; Joo Yeon KO ; Hwa Jung RYU ; Nark-Kyoung RHO ; Hyunjo KIM ; Ga-Young LEE ; Jong Hee LEE ; Nala SHIN ; Sang Ju LEE ; Suk Bae SEO ; Geun Soo LEE ; Hei Sung KIM ; Chang-Hun HUH
Annals of Dermatology 2026;38(1):42-50
Background:
Rosacea is a chronic inflammatory skin disorder characterized by erythema, papules, ocular symptoms, and heightened sensitivity. Patients with neurogenic symptoms such as burning or stinging remain particularly difficult to manage. Current guidelines often underrepresent energy-based devices (EBDs), pigmentary sequelae, psychosocial burden, and ocular comorbidities.
Objective:
To examine Korean dermatologists’ expert perspectives on rosacea management, focusing on skin sensitivity, neurogenic symptoms, pigmentary changes, psychosocial impact, ocular involvement, and EBD use.
Methods:
A web-based, 29-item survey was administered to 25 board-certified Korean dermatologists (May–June 2025). Quantitative and qualitative responses were analyzed.
Results:
Erythematotelangiectatic and papulopustular phenotypes with sensitivity skin predominated. EBDs (pulsed dye laser, intense pulsed light) were frequently used but limited by cost and sensitivity issues. Neurogenic symptoms were recognized but rarely treated with neuromodulators. Post-inflammatory hyperpigmentation was infrequent, yet monitoring was inconsistent.Psychosocial and ocular aspects were acknowledged but seldomly systematically addressed.Respondents expressed interest in emerging adjunctive treatments such as cold plasma, skin boosters, and holistic care approaches.
Conclusion
Korean dermatologists adopt individualized strategies for rosacea, yet practice gaps remain regarding neurogenic symptoms, pigmentary complications, and psychosocial and ocular comorbidities. Findings support the need for updated multidisciplinary, phenotype-driven guidelines aligned with real-world practice.
2.Predictors and patterns of early liver regeneration after major hepatectomy
Seoyeong KU ; Garam LEE ; Hyung Hwan MOON ; Hyungjune KU ; Won Jong YANG ; Junho SONG ; Suyeon KIM ; Chol Min KANG ; Amy CHOI ; Dong Hyeon GIM ; Young Il CHOI ; Dong Hoon SHIN ; Namkee OH ; Jinsoo RHU
Kosin Medical Journal 2026;41(1):58-66
Background:
Postoperative liver regeneration is essential for maintaining hepatic function. This study evaluated the rate, determinants, and volumetric patterns of early liver regeneration after hemihepatectomy.
Methods:
A retrospective review was conducted of 50 patients who underwent right or left hemihepatectomy between April 2019 and March 2025. Liver and spleen volumes (SV) were assessed preoperatively, at postoperative day (POD) 1 week, and at POD 3 months. Early liver regeneration rate (LRR) was defined as the percentage increase in remnant liver volume at POD 1 week relative to the preoperative future liver remnant (FLR), and patients were categorized into low (<50%) and high (≥50%) LRR groups. Clinical, biochemical, and volumetric variables were compared, and predictors of regeneration were identified using multivariable analyses. Regeneration patterns were also examined according to whether the FLR/standard liver volume (SLV) ratio was <50% or ≥50%.
Results:
FLR/SLV was the strongest independent predictor of rapid early liver regeneration (p<0.001). Remnants with FLR/SLV <50% exhibited rapid and sustained regeneration, whereas those with FLR/SLV ≥50% showed slower regrowth that plateaued after reaching approximately 90% of SLV. SV increased at POD 1 week in all patients; however, only the FLR/SLV ≥50% group showed a reduction by POD 3 months, whereas the <50% group maintained elevated volumes.
Conclusions
FLR/SLV reliably predicts early postoperative liver regeneration. Smaller remnants regenerate more rapidly, whereas persistent splenic enlargement suggests a sustained portal hemodynamic burden. Combined evaluation of FLR/SLV and SV may enhance perioperative risk assessment and surgical planning.
3.Molecular phylogeny and morphometric divergence of native Korean wild mice (Musmusculus)
Daewoo KIM ; Jooseong OH ; Jang Geun OH ; Hee-Young YANG ; Geun-Joong KIM ; Tae-Hoon LEE ; Bae-Keun LEE ; Chungoo PARK ; Dong-Ha NAM
Laboratory Animal Research 2026;42(1):68-81
Background:
The taxonomic status of house mice (Mus musculus) on the Korean Peninsula has long been debated due to conflicting morphological classifications and limited genetic evidence. Historically, three subspecies (M. m.molossinus, M. m. utsuryonis, and M. m. yamashinai) have been proposed based on external traits, although the validity of these proposals remains uncertain. Thus, this study aimed to integrate genetic and morphological analyses to clarify the phylogenetic relationships of Korean mice relative to the well-known primary M. musculus subspecies and evaluate the taxonomic distinctiveness.
Results:
Genetic analysis of mitochondrial DNA (cytb gene) from mice across Korea, including islands, mountains, and agricultural fields, confirmed that these mice belong to the Eurasian M. m. musculus lineage. Morphologically, Korean mice exhibited tail ratios consistent with previously assigned subspecies, suggesting these traits represent intraspecific variation within M. m. musculus. Craniometric analyses revealed distinctive features, such as a shorter, narrower premaxillary tooth-patch width and a longer maxillary tooth-row length, thereby distinguishing these mice from laboratory strains derived from M. m. domesticus. These cranial configurations, visualized via three-dimensional micro-computed tomography scans, further supported the morphological divergence of these mice from other subspecies.
Conclusions
Our findings indicate that Korean house mice belong to a single subspecific group within M. m.musculus, with observed morphological variations reflecting local adaptation rather than distinct taxonomic divisions.The Korean Peninsula likely served as an ecological bridge, facilitating the spatiotemporal diversification of M. m.musculus across East Eurasia. This study resolves longstanding taxonomic ambiguities and underscores the subspecific status of Korean house mice within M. m. musculus. These insights provide a foundation for understanding the biogeographic history of human commensal species and future biomedical research utilizing wild-derived mouse models.
4.Real-World Efficacy of Intravesical Gemcitabine for BCG-Unresponsive Non–muscle-Invasive Bladder Cancer
Hye Won LEE ; Eui Hyun JUNG ; Kyung Hwan KIM ; Hong Koo HA ; Jong Jin OH ; Seok Ho KANG ; Seung-hwan JEONG ; Hyeong Dong YUK ; Ji Eun HEO ; Won Sik HAM ; Eu Chang HWANG ; Seung Il JUNG ; Wan SONG ; Bumjin LIM ; Bumsik HONG ; Byung Chang JEONG ; Ho Kyung SEO
Cancer Research and Treatment 2026;58(2):591-602
Purpose:
This study aimed to report the real-world outcomes of intravesical gemcitabine for bacillus Calmette–Guérin (BCG)–unresponsive, high-risk, non–muscle-invasive bladder cancer (HR-NMIBC) in Korean patients who were unable or unwilling to undergo radical cystectomy (RC).
Materials and Methods:
This retrospective study included 131 patients (median age, 69 years; 88.5% men) treated with intravesical gemcitabine for BCG-unresponsive HR-NMIBC at nine centers between May 2019 and April 2022. The primary endpoint was 1-year recurrence-free survival (RFS). The secondary endpoints included factors influencing RFS, progression-free survival (PFS), cystectomy- free survival, cancer-specific survival (CSS), overall survival (OS), and safety. Survival analysis was performed using the Kaplan-Meier method, and risk factors for recurrence were assessed using Cox regression models.
Results:
Patients were followed up for a median duration of 25 months, with carcinoma in situ (CIS) in 41.9% of the patients. The 1-year and 2-year RFS rates were 68% and 42%, while the 1-year and 2-year PFS rates were 87% and 77%, respectively. No significant factors influencing RFS were identified. Seventeen patients underwent RC during a median follow-up of 16 months, with the condition in three patients progressing to muscle-invasive disease on final pathological analysis. The 2-year CSS and OS rates were 98% and 97%, respectively. Intravesical gemcitabine was well-tolerated, with only seven patients (5.3%) unable to complete the full induction course.
Conclusion
Our research highlights the potential of intravesical gemcitabine as a viable bladder-sparing treatment option for BCG-unresponsive HR-NMIBC, providing real-world evidence on its safety, efficacy, and tolerability.
5.Survival Rates of Patients with Gastric Cancer According to Age and Sex: A Large-Scale Study Using Data from 14,739 Patients
Yonghoon CHOI ; Nayoung KIM ; Ji Hyun KIM ; Hyeong Ho JO ; Hyeon Jeong OH ; Hye Seung LEE ; Yu Kyung JUN ; Hyuk YOON ; Cheol Min SHIN ; Young Soo PARK ; Dong Ho LEE ; So Hyun KANG ; Young Suk PARK ; Sang-Hoon AHN ; Yun-Suhk SUH ; Do Joong PARK ; Hyung Ho KIM ; Ji-Won KIM ; Jin Won KIM ; Keun-Wook LEE ; Won CHANG ; Yoon Jin LEE ; Kyoung Ho LEE ; Young Hoon KIM
Cancer Research and Treatment 2026;58(1):252-263
Purpose:
The male predominance in the incidence of gastric cancer (GC) is established; however, sex differences in the prognosis of GC remain controversial. As such, this study analyzed the prognosis of patients with GC based on age and sex.
Materials and Methods:
Data from 14,739 patients diagnosed with GC at Seoul National University Bundang Hospital between 2003 and 2023 were analyzed. Baseline characteristics, histological types of GC, overall and GC-specific survival rates (age and stage stratification), and associated risk factors were analyzed.
Results:
Females were significantly younger (p < 0.001) and exhibited more gastric body cancers (p < 0.001) and tumors with diffuse-type or poorly differentiated histology (p < 0.001) than males. Females exhibited an advantage over males in terms of overall survival (p=0.004), but not in GC-specific survival. However, age stratification revealed significant sex differences, that females < 50 years of age exhibited survival disadvantages (p < 0.001); however, this trend was reversed with age, and females > 60 years exhibited survival advantages (p < 0.001) for both overall and GC-specific survival. This may be explained by the lower ratio of diffuse-type GC as females age. Furthermore, in the analysis according to stage, females with stage IV disease exhibited significant survival disadvantages, with significantly younger age and a higher proportion of diffuse-type GC which exhibits aggressive features, resulting in poorer survival than in males.
Conclusion
Age and stage stratification revealed significant differences in survival between the sexes, which can be helpful for public health strategies.
6.Multimodal Magnetic Resonance Imaging Signatures of White Matter Hyperintensities: Mechanistic Insights Into Pathobiological Heterogeneity
Jinyong CHUNG ; Hyerin OH ; Dong-Seok GWAK ; Dong-Eog KIM
Journal of Stroke 2026;28(1):1-28
White matter hyperintensity (WMH), a common magnetic resonance imaging (MRI) marker ofcerebral small-vessel disease, is associated with chronic cerebral ischemia; however, themechanistic heterogeneity of WMH remains poorly defined. This review integrates multimodalMRI findings into a mechanism-oriented framework spanning four axes: WMH versus normalappearingwhite matter (NAWM), periventricular versus deep location, lesion core versus perilesionalpenumbra, and longitudinal evolution. Periventricular WMHs are associated with blood–brainbarrier dysfunction, interstitial fluid accumulation, and venous remodeling, whereas deep WMHsare more closely associated with impaired glymphatic/perivascular clearance and enlargedperivascular spaces, and demyelination/macromolecular compromise varying by context. Theperilesional penumbra emerges as a critical transition zone, showing distance-dependent gradientsof microstructural rarefaction, extracellular fluid expansion, perfusion deficits, and reducedvascular reactivity that extend beyond fluid-attenuated inversion recovery-defined borders andrelate to subsequent lesion growth. Longitudinal data further indicate that abnormalities indiffusion, perfusion, and vascular reserve within NAWM precede new WMHs, nominating imagingbiomarkers of progression risk. This framework supports risk stratification beyond total lesionburden, links therapeutic opportunities to mechanism (e.g., blood–brain barrier integrity, glymphaticclearance, and cerebrovascular reactivity), and motivates biologically interpretable readouts forpatient selection and treatment monitoring. Looking forward, standardized spatial classification(including fine-grained, distance-informed parcellations), harmonized penumbra definitions, andintegration of multimodal MRI with pathology will be essential to validate mechanism-specificsubtypes and translate them into scalable, clinically usable endpoints.
7.Intradialytic hypotension and worse outcomes in patients with acute kidney injury requiring intermittent hemodialysis
Yeong-Won PARK ; Donghwan YUN ; Yeojin YU ; Sang Hyun KIM ; Sehoon PARK ; Yong Chul KIM ; Dong Ki KIM ; Kook-Hwan OH ; Kwon Wook JOO ; Yon Su KIM ; Seong Geun KIM ; Seung Seok HAN
Kidney Research and Clinical Practice 2026;45(1):77-85
Background:
Intradialytic hypotension (IDH) is a critical complication related to worse outcomes in patients undergoing maintenance hemodialysis. Herein, we addressed the impact of IDH on mortality and other outcomes in patients with severe acute kidney injury (AKI) requiring intermittent hemodialysis.
Methods:
We retrospectively reviewed 1,009 patients who underwent intermittent hemodialysis due to severe AKI. IDH was defined as either dialysis discontinuation due to hemodynamic instability or a decrease in systolic blood pressure (BP) of ≥30 mmHg, with or without a nadir systolic BP of <90 mmHg during the first session. The primary outcome was all-cause mortality, and transfer to the intensive care unit (ICU) due to unstable status was additionally analyzed. Hazard ratios (HRs) of outcomes were calculated using a Cox regression model after adjusting for multiple variables. Risk factors for IDH were evaluated using a logistic regression model.
Results:
IDH occurred in 449 patients (44.5%) during the first hemodialysis session. Patients with IDH had a higher mortality rate than those without IDH (40% vs. 23%; HR, 1.30; 95% confidence interval [CI], 1.02–1.65). The rate of ICU transfer was higher in patients experiencing IDH than in those without IDH (17% vs. 11%; HR, 1.43; 95% CI, 1.02–2.02). Factors such as old age, high BP and pulse rate, active malignancy, cirrhosis, and hypoalbuminemia were associated with an increased risk of IDH episodes.
Conclusion
The occurrence of IDH is associated with worse outcomes in patients with AKI requiring intermittent hemodialysis. Therefore, careful monitoring and early intervention of IDH may be necessary in this patient subset.
9.Prevalence and genotype distribution of human papillomavirus among Korean males: Implications for vaccination strategies
Seon Beom JO ; Sun Tae AHN ; Jong Wook KIM ; Mi Mi OH ; Dong Soo LEE ; Yong-Hak SOHN ; Du Geon MOON
Investigative and Clinical Urology 2026;67(1):62-71
Purpose:
We aimed to investigate the prevalence and genotype distribution of human papillomavirus (HPV) among Korean males and explore implications for targeted vaccination strategies.
Materials and Methods:
A total of 44,065 males underwent HPV testing between March 2014 and February 2022 using the Anyplex™ II HPV 28 system, detecting 19 high-risk (HR) and 9 low-risk (LR) HPV types. Additionally, data from 507 male patients at local clinic (2017–2022) were analyzed to compare genotype prevalence between those with (WAT group) and without (WAT X group) genital warts.
Results:
Overall HPV positivity was 59.1%. HPV 6 (33.3%) and HPV 11 (11.0%) were the most prevalent LR genotypes, while HPV 16 (5.2%) dominated HR infection. Multiple HPV genotype co-infection occurred in 49.3% of positive cases, with 11.3% involving multiple HR types. Younger males (teens, 20s) exhibited higher HR-HPV positivity, although total HPV positivity peaked in the 40s (60.1%). Non–9-valent HR genotypes (HPV 53, 51, 39, 66) accounted for 27.6%–35.0% of infections annually. At local clinic, HPV 43 was significantly associated with genital warts (p=0.017).
Conclusions
These data support including males in national HPV vaccination strategies using the current 9-valent vaccine and underscore the need for ongoing genotype surveillance to monitor non‑vaccine high‑risk types and inform public health policy, and support inclusion of males in national HPV vaccination strategies using the current 9‑valent vaccine.
10.Effect of Induced Hypertension Therapy According to the Mechanism of Single Subcortical Infarction
Seung Taek OH ; Jun Young CHANG ; Dong-Wha KANG ; Sun U. KWON ; Sang Hee HA ; Bum Joon KIM
Journal of Clinical Neurology 2026;22(2):153-159
Background:
and Purpose Induced hypertension therapy (IHT) is effective for treating early neurological deterioration (END) in patients with single subcortical infarction (SSI). However, the underlying pathophysiology of SSI is diverse and may affect the efficacy of IHT.
Methods:
We reviewed patients with SSI who experienced END and received IHT were enrolled. END was defined as ≥2-point increase in the National Institutes of Health Stroke Scale (NIHSS) score, ≥1 motor point increase. IHT was performed by using phenylephrine infusion to raise systolic blood pressure by 10%–20% over baseline. SSI was classified into three subtypes: distal (dSSI), proximal (pSSI), and SSI with parental artery disease (SSIPAD; with stenosis at parental artery disease <50%). Responders were defined as patients who showed neurological improvement (decrease of ≥2 points in NIHSS, ≥1 motor point decrease) within one day after IHT initiation. Multivariable analysis identified factors associated with responders.
Results:
Characteristics were compared between responders and non-responders, and factors associated with response to IHT were investigated. Among 96 patients (mean age, 64.7± 12.9 years; 61.5% male), 49 (51.0%) patients were categorized as responders. Multivariable analysis showed that pSSI (adjusted odds ratio [aOR]=18.10, 95% confidence interval [CI] 5.04–80.60, p<0.001) and SSIPAD (aOR=4.56, 95% CI 1.31–19.00, p=0.024) were associated with a positive response to IHT compared to dSSI. Additionally, less white matter changes (Fazekas scale 0–1) were associated with a better response to IHT (aOR=0.15, 95% CI 0.03–0.67,p=0.019).
Conclusions
Response to IHT varied according to SSI subtypes and the severity of small vessel changes.
